Statement from Representative Javier Fernandez on Paul Manafort Meeting With Fidel Castro’s Son

Miami, FL – Yesterday, the Miami Herald reported on a report from the U.S. Senate Intelligence Committee that uncovered former Trump Campaign Manager Paul Manafort met with Fidel Castro’s son in Cuba in 2017.

In response to another Republican using their access to the White House to advance their own business interests, Representative Javier Fernandez (D-Miami) issues the following statement:

“As a Cuban American, I am offended, yet not surprised, at the hypocrisy of the Trump administration when it comes to his disgusting pandering that only tries to mask his record of standing with brutal dictators. It is an insult that Trump’s campaign manager travelled to meet with Castro’s son, touting his access to the White House, and was making money from this access. Along with the revelations that David Rivera took millions of dollars to be a lobbyist for the Maduro regime in Venezuela, this once again shows how Republicans always put their business interests ahead of the Cuban and Venezuelan people.”
